如何使用 aspnet_regiis.exe 正确加密我的 Web.config?

2024-01-20

基于这一页 http://msdn.microsoft.com/en-us/library/ff647398.aspx,我做了以下事情:

  1. 转到“所有程序”->“Microsoft Visual Studio 2012”->“Visual Studio 工具”->“打开 VS2012 x64 本机工具命令提示符”。
  2. Typed: aspnet_regiis -pe“connectionStrings”-app“C:/FirstName-Projects/ProjName-TEST/SolutionName/Web.config”-prov“DataProtectionConfigurationProvider”
  3. 收到:“-app 参数中使用的值必须以正斜杠开头。”

我猜我在尝试通过 C: 目录调用 Web.config 文件时做错了什么?

然后我通读了步骤 3.4 的部分,并通过使用尝试了 -pefaspnet_regiis -pef“connectionStrings”C:FirstName-Projects/ProjName-TEST prov“DataProtectionConfigurationProvider”这导致了我可以提供的所有注册选项的完整列表。

任何人都可以根据 C:/FirstName-Projects/ProjName-TEST/SolutionName/Web.config 中的 Web.config 文件为我提供一些有关使用内容的输入吗?


请使用以下语法来加密物理文件。

aspnet_regiis -pef "connectionStrings" "C:/FirstName-Projects/ProjName-TEST/SolutionName"

确保您以管理员身份运行命令编辑器

注意:app指的是你提到的命令中的IIS虚拟路径

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何使用 aspnet_regiis.exe 正确加密我的 Web.config? 的相关文章

随机推荐